Merrill Bruguier

Police Officer Merrill Bruguier was killed in a single vehicle crash at the intersection of S.D. Highway 63 and U.S. Highway 212 at approximately 4:00 am.

He was traveling from Cherry Creek to Eagle Butte at the time of the crash.

Officer Bruguier was a U.S. Marine Corps veteran and had served with the Cheyenne River Sioux Tribal Police Department for 14 years. He is survived by his wife and 9-year-old son.
